The tuberose (Polianthes tuberosa) is a perennial plant native to Mexico, prized for its intensely fragrant, waxy white flowers. From a botanical perspective, its renowned fragrance is not for human enjoyment but is a sophisticated evolutionary adaptation for reproductive success. The powerful scent, which grows stronger at night, is a potent signal designed to attract its specific primary pollinators: nocturnal moths. The blooming period is the culmination of the plant's vegetative cycle and is precisely timed to maximize the chances of pollination and subsequent seed set under optimal environmental conditions.
Tuberose plants bloom in the late summer to early fall, typically from mid-July through October in the Northern Hemisphere, though this can vary slightly with climate and cultivar. The plant grows from a tuberous root system (a rhizome), which stores energy. This energy reserve is crucial for producing the tall flower spike, which can reach up to 3 feet (90 cm) in height. The flowering process is photoperiodic and thermoperiodic, meaning it is triggered by the specific day length and warm temperatures of mid-to-late summer. The plant must first undergo a substantial period of vegetative growth to accumulate enough resources before it can initiate the complex process of flowering.
The individual flowers open sequentially from the bottom of the spike to the top over a period of several weeks. Each flower's opening is a precise event. The strongest fragrance is emitted at night, peaking after sunset. This is because the plant's key pollinators, hawk moths and other nocturnal insects, are active after dark. The fragrance is composed of volatile organic compounds, including benzyl benzoate, benzyl alcohol, and methyl benzoate. The warmth and higher humidity of summer nights facilitate the volatilization of these scent molecules, carrying them over greater distances to attract moths. The white color of the flowers also provides a highly visible target in moonlight, creating a multi-sensory beacon for pollinators.
Several factors directly influence when and how well tuberose flowers bloom. The most critical is temperature: they require consistently warm conditions and will not bloom well if temperatures dip too low. They thrive in USDA hardiness zones 7-10. Sunlight is another crucial factor; tuberose requires full sun (at least 6-8 hours of direct sunlight daily) to generate the energy needed for flowering. Soil quality also plays a role; well-draining, moderately fertile soil is ideal. Planting time is a direct cultivation control; rhizomes planted in the spring after the last frost will use the entire growing season to develop and will reliably bloom in late summer. Stress, such as from drought or poor nutrition, can delay or diminish flowering.
